.elementor-10458 .elementor-element.elementor-element-1798052>.elementor-container{max-width:640px}.elementor-10458 .elementor-element.elementor-element-1798052{margin-top:0;margin-bottom:60px}.elementor-10458 .elementor-element.elementor-element-0811831{--e-image-carousel-slides-to-show:1}.elementor-10458 .elementor-element.elementor-element-04e5b53{text-align:left}.elementor-10458 .elementor-element.elementor-element-04e5b53 .elementor-heading-title{font-family:"Noto Sans JP",Sans-serif;font-size:24px;font-weight:700;line-height:36px}.elementor-10458 .elementor-element.elementor-element-31802e7:not(.elementor-motion-effects-element-type-background),.elementor-10458 .elementor-element.elementor-element-31802e7>.elementor-motion-effects-container>.elementor-motion-effects-layer{background-color:#f5f5f5}.elementor-10458 .elementor-element.elementor-element-31802e7{transition:background .3s,border .3s,border-radius .3s,box-shadow .3s;margin-top:0;margin-bottom:0;padding:0}.elementor-10458 .elementor-element.elementor-element-31802e7>.elementor-background-overlay{transition:background .3s,border-radius .3s,opacity .3s}.elementor-10458 .elementor-element.elementor-element-920e554>.elementor-element-populated{margin:0;--e-column-margin-right:0px;--e-column-margin-left:0px;padding:-6px}.elementor-10458 .elementor-element.elementor-element-4052a86:not(.elementor-motion-effects-element-type-background),.elementor-10458 .elementor-element.elementor-element-4052a86>.elementor-motion-effects-container>.elementor-motion-effects-layer{background-color:#f5f5f5}.elementor-10458 .elementor-element.elementor-element-4052a86{transition:background .3s,border .3s,border-radius .3s,box-shadow .3s;margin-top:0;margin-bottom:60px}.elementor-10458 .elementor-element.elementor-element-4052a86>.elementor-background-overlay{transition:background .3s,border-radius .3s,opacity .3s}.elementor-10458 .elementor-element.elementor-element-975e674:not(.elementor-motion-effects-element-type-background),.elementor-10458 .elementor-element.elementor-element-975e674>.elementor-motion-effects-container>.elementor-motion-effects-layer{background-color:#f5f5f5}.elementor-10458 .elementor-element.elementor-element-975e674{transition:background .3s,border .3s,border-radius .3s,box-shadow .3s}.elementor-10458 .elementor-element.elementor-element-975e674>.elementor-background-overlay{transition:background .3s,border-radius .3s,opacity .3s}.elementor-10458 .elementor-element.elementor-element-555b19d{color:#3c39ff;font-family:"Noto Sans JP",Sans-serif;font-size:20px;font-weight:700}.elementor-10458 .elementor-element.elementor-element-555b19d>.elementor-widget-container{margin:0 0 -30px;padding:0}.elementor-10458 .elementor-element.elementor-element-29251a1 .elementor-icon-list-items:not(.elementor-inline-items) .elementor-icon-list-item:not(:last-child){padding-bottom:calc(12px/2)}.elementor-10458 .elementor-element.elementor-element-29251a1 .elementor-icon-list-items:not(.elementor-inline-items) .elementor-icon-list-item:not(:first-child){margin-top:calc(12px/2)}.elementor-10458 .elementor-element.elementor-element-29251a1 .elementor-icon-list-items.elementor-inline-items .elementor-icon-list-item{margin-right:calc(12px/2);margin-left:calc(12px/2)}.elementor-10458 .elementor-element.elementor-element-29251a1 .elementor-icon-list-items.elementor-inline-items{margin-right:calc(-12px/2);margin-left:calc(-12px/2)}body.rtl .elementor-10458 .elementor-element.elementor-element-29251a1 .elementor-icon-list-items.elementor-inline-items .elementor-icon-list-item:after{left:calc(-12px/2)}body:not(.rtl) .elementor-10458 .elementor-element.elementor-element-29251a1 .elementor-icon-list-items.elementor-inline-items .elementor-icon-list-item:after{right:calc(-12px/2)}.elementor-10458 .elementor-element.elementor-element-29251a1 .elementor-icon-list-icon i{transition:color .3s}.elementor-10458 .elementor-element.elementor-element-29251a1 .elementor-icon-list-icon svg{transition:fill .3s}.elementor-10458 .elementor-element.elementor-element-29251a1{--e-icon-list-icon-size:14px;--icon-vertical-offset:0px}.elementor-10458 .elementor-element.elementor-element-29251a1 .elementor-icon-list-icon{padding-right:2px}.elementor-10458 .elementor-element.elementor-element-29251a1 .elementor-icon-list-item>.elementor-icon-list-text,.elementor-10458 .elementor-element.elementor-element-29251a1 .elementor-icon-list-item>a{font-family:"Noto Sans JP",Sans-serif;font-size:14px;font-weight:600}.elementor-10458 .elementor-element.elementor-element-29251a1 .elementor-icon-list-text{transition:color .3s}.elementor-10458 .elementor-element.elementor-element-29251a1>.elementor-widget-container{padding:0 12px}.elementor-10458 .elementor-element.elementor-element-d9b70da>.elementor-container{max-width:640px}.elementor-10458 .elementor-element.elementor-element-44e0377>.elementor-element-populated{margin:0 0 60px;--e-column-margin-right:0px;--e-column-margin-left:0px}.elementor-10458 .elementor-element.elementor-element-2cb4156 .elementor-heading-title{color:#fff;font-family:"Noto Sans JP",Sans-serif;font-size:26px;font-weight:700;line-height:38px}.elementor-10458 .elementor-element.elementor-element-2cb4156>.elementor-widget-container{padding:12px 18px;background-color:#333}.elementor-10458 .elementor-element.elementor-element-eef9410{font-family:"Noto Sans JP",Sans-serif;font-size:16px;font-weight:400}.elementor-10458 .elementor-element.elementor-element-04b4778>.elementor-widget-container{margin:0}.elementor-10458 .elementor-element.elementor-element-4074b15{font-family:"Noto Sans JP",Sans-serif;font-size:16px;font-weight:400}.elementor-10458 .elementor-element.elementor-element-4df8f88{font-family:"Noto Sans JP",Sans-serif;font-size:16px;font-weight:400}.elementor-10458 .elementor-element.elementor-element-4ee73f6{font-family:"Noto Sans JP",Sans-serif;font-size:16px;font-weight:400}.elementor-10458 .elementor-element.elementor-element-958bf68{font-family:"Noto Sans JP",Sans-serif;font-size:16px;font-weight:400}.elementor-10458 .elementor-element.elementor-element-f88cace>.elementor-container{max-width:640px}.elementor-10458 .elementor-element.elementor-element-c56877f>.elementor-element-populated{margin:0 0 60px;--e-column-margin-right:0px;--e-column-margin-left:0px}.elementor-10458 .elementor-element.elementor-element-a84a3b2 .elementor-heading-title{color:#fff;font-family:"Noto Sans JP",Sans-serif;font-size:26px;font-weight:700;line-height:38px}.elementor-10458 .elementor-element.elementor-element-a84a3b2>.elementor-widget-container{padding:12px 18px;background-color:#333}.elementor-10458 .elementor-element.elementor-element-8ea1849>.elementor-widget-container{margin:0}.elementor-10458 .elementor-element.elementor-element-45564b4{font-family:"Noto Sans JP",Sans-serif;font-size:16px;font-weight:400}.elementor-10458 .elementor-element.elementor-element-e73dcc5>.elementor-widget-container{margin:0 0 40px}.elementor-10458 .elementor-element.elementor-element-2a22ec5{font-family:"Noto Sans JP",Sans-serif;font-size:16px;font-weight:400}.elementor-10458 .elementor-element.elementor-element-6a229a2{font-family:"Noto Sans JP",Sans-serif;font-size:16px;font-weight:400}.elementor-10458 .elementor-element.elementor-element-2e67942>.elementor-widget-container{margin:0 0 40px}.elementor-10458 .elementor-element.elementor-element-6cc5a73{font-family:"Noto Sans JP",Sans-serif;font-size:16px;font-weight:400}.elementor-10458 .elementor-element.elementor-element-9f6afce{font-family:"Noto Sans JP",Sans-serif;font-size:16px;font-weight:400}.elementor-10458 .elementor-element.elementor-element-3db1b78>.elementor-widget-container{margin:0 0 40px}.elementor-10458 .elementor-element.elementor-element-9dfdcda{font-family:"Noto Sans JP",Sans-serif;font-size:16px;font-weight:400}.elementor-10458 .elementor-element.elementor-element-8e1b33d{font-family:"Noto Sans JP",Sans-serif;font-size:16px;font-weight:400}.elementor-10458 .elementor-element.elementor-element-fbd1884>.elementor-container{max-width:640px}.elementor-10458 .elementor-element.elementor-element-8140043>.elementor-element-populated{margin:0 0 60px;--e-column-margin-right:0px;--e-column-margin-left:0px}.elementor-10458 .elementor-element.elementor-element-9384fdd .elementor-heading-title{color:#fff;font-family:"Noto Sans JP",Sans-serif;font-size:26px;font-weight:700;line-height:38px}.elementor-10458 .elementor-element.elementor-element-9384fdd>.elementor-widget-container{padding:12px 18px;background-color:#333}.elementor-10458 .elementor-element.elementor-element-483bf25{font-family:"Noto Sans JP",Sans-serif;font-size:16px;font-weight:400}.elementor-10458 .elementor-element.elementor-element-be9221e{font-family:"Noto Sans JP",Sans-serif;font-size:16px;font-weight:400}.elementor-10458 .elementor-element.elementor-element-0b463e1{font-family:"Noto Sans JP",Sans-serif;font-size:16px;font-weight:400}.elementor-10458 .elementor-element.elementor-element-ec75336{font-family:"Noto Sans JP",Sans-serif;font-size:16px;font-weight:400}.elementor-10458 .elementor-element.elementor-element-60f14bd{font-family:"Noto Sans JP",Sans-serif;font-size:16px;font-weight:400}.elementor-10458 .elementor-element.elementor-element-21aba1e{font-family:"Noto Sans JP",Sans-serif;font-size:16px;font-weight:400}.elementor-10458 .elementor-element.elementor-element-9efe04f{font-family:"Noto Sans JP",Sans-serif;font-size:16px;font-weight:400}.elementor-10458 .elementor-element.elementor-element-86ca414{font-family:"Noto Sans JP",Sans-serif;font-size:16px;font-weight:400}.elementor-10458 .elementor-element.elementor-element-7e89c7c>.elementor-widget-container{margin:0}.elementor-10458 .elementor-element.elementor-element-2453702>.elementor-container{max-width:640px}.elementor-10458 .elementor-element.elementor-element-65feac7>.elementor-element-populated{margin:0 0 60px;--e-column-margin-right:0px;--e-column-margin-left:0px}.elementor-10458 .elementor-element.elementor-element-0b76089 .elementor-heading-title{color:#fff;font-family:"Noto Sans JP",Sans-serif;font-size:26px;font-weight:700;line-height:38px}.elementor-10458 .elementor-element.elementor-element-0b76089>.elementor-widget-container{padding:12px 18px;background-color:#333}.elementor-10458 .elementor-element.elementor-element-1a820ce{font-family:"Noto Sans JP",Sans-serif;font-size:16px;font-weight:400}.elementor-10458 .elementor-element.elementor-element-7c4a4ef{font-family:"Noto Sans JP",Sans-serif;font-size:16px;font-weight:400}.elementor-10458 .elementor-element.elementor-element-1728ec8{font-family:"Noto Sans JP",Sans-serif;font-size:16px;font-weight:400}.elementor-10458 .elementor-element.elementor-element-6d7a405{font-family:"Noto Sans JP",Sans-serif;font-size:16px;font-weight:400}@media(min-width:768px){.elementor-10458 .elementor-element.elementor-element-0f153c9{width:18%}.elementor-10458 .elementor-element.elementor-element-fa6bba9{width:82%}.elementor-10458 .elementor-element.elementor-element-8a8490f{width:18%}.elementor-10458 .elementor-element.elementor-element-55f2c3a{width:82%}.elementor-10458 .elementor-element.elementor-element-d3584d4{width:18%}.elementor-10458 .elementor-element.elementor-element-b67e5c0{width:82%}.elementor-10458 .elementor-element.elementor-element-0d00f10{width:18%}.elementor-10458 .elementor-element.elementor-element-b80f5a5{width:82%}}@media(max-width:767px){.elementor-10458 .elementor-element.elementor-element-04e5b53 .elementor-heading-title{font-size:20px;line-height:1.4em}.elementor-10458 .elementor-element.elementor-element-2cb4156 .elementor-heading-title{font-size:20px}.elementor-10458 .elementor-element.elementor-element-eef9410{font-size:14px}.elementor-10458 .elementor-element.elementor-element-4074b15{font-size:14px}.elementor-10458 .elementor-element.elementor-element-4df8f88{font-size:14px}.elementor-10458 .elementor-element.elementor-element-4ee73f6{font-size:14px}.elementor-10458 .elementor-element.elementor-element-958bf68{font-size:14px}.elementor-10458 .elementor-element.elementor-element-a84a3b2 .elementor-heading-title{font-size:20px}.elementor-10458 .elementor-element.elementor-element-45564b4{font-size:14px}.elementor-10458 .elementor-element.elementor-element-2a22ec5{font-size:14px}.elementor-10458 .elementor-element.elementor-element-6a229a2{font-size:14px}.elementor-10458 .elementor-element.elementor-element-6cc5a73{font-size:14px}.elementor-10458 .elementor-element.elementor-element-9f6afce{font-size:14px}.elementor-10458 .elementor-element.elementor-element-9dfdcda{font-size:14px}.elementor-10458 .elementor-element.elementor-element-8e1b33d{font-size:14px}.elementor-10458 .elementor-element.elementor-element-9384fdd .elementor-heading-title{font-size:20px}.elementor-10458 .elementor-element.elementor-element-483bf25{font-size:14px}.elementor-10458 .elementor-element.elementor-element-be9221e{font-size:14px}.elementor-10458 .elementor-element.elementor-element-0b463e1{font-size:14px}.elementor-10458 .elementor-element.elementor-element-ec75336{font-size:14px}.elementor-10458 .elementor-element.elementor-element-60f14bd{font-size:14px}.elementor-10458 .elementor-element.elementor-element-21aba1e{font-size:14px}.elementor-10458 .elementor-element.elementor-element-9efe04f{font-size:14px}.elementor-10458 .elementor-element.elementor-element-86ca414{font-size:14px}.elementor-10458 .elementor-element.elementor-element-0b76089 .elementor-heading-title{font-size:20px}.elementor-10458 .elementor-element.elementor-element-1a820ce{font-size:14px}.elementor-10458 .elementor-element.elementor-element-7c4a4ef{font-size:14px}.elementor-10458 .elementor-element.elementor-element-1728ec8{font-size:14px}.elementor-10458 .elementor-element.elementor-element-6d7a405{font-size:14px}}